In the position of Application Manager SAP you are responsible for the maintenance, design and implementation of new functionalities and applications in our ERP system SAP. You execute the policy with regard to the system and you advise on possible improvements. You are the point of contact for the key users and inform them about updates and modifications, supporting them with training and other activities.
You will be working in the Applications & Processes department, which is part of the Products & Technology unit. This unit consists of 20+ colleagues, who are engaged in managing the product groups for our solutions and developing software applications to support the sales, engineering and production processes.

As a (functional) Application Manager SAP you ensure the proper functioning of our SAP system based on the applicable business processes. You also work closely with the other Application Managers, each with their own focus area. Your focus will primarily (but not exclusively) be on the modules SAP SD, SAP MM, SAP LE-TRA & SAP-PS. We work together with a network of specialized SAP consultancy partners in the development of the SAP system. You will also take care of data integrity and consistency together with the key-users & the process owners.
